A MAN arrested after a smash which closed the A12 for 11 hours has been re-bailed by police pending further enquiries.

The 39-year-old Hertfordshire man was arrested on suspicion of drink or drug driving on October 7.

His arrest came after the his 44-tonne articulated lorry smashed into barriers on the A12, near to Marks Tey, in the early hours of the morning.

The crash led to 16 miles of the northbound trunk road being closed from Boreham to Marks Tey while rescue services worked to clear the wreckage.

The man has been bailed until January.
